Synopsis

Working freelance in perilous times, Locken is approached by the most infamous body broker of the Cold War, a specialist in getting people out from behind the Iron Curtain... for a fat price. His newest hush-hush client is Vadim Kirovin, once head of a vicious Soviet security police unit targeting defectors, now arrested and imprisoned in a sanitarium.Hastily pulling together a team of Cold War black-ops vets, including Lili, a lady from Locken's past, Kirovin is delivered near the Russian border in Hungary. And the race is on. From Budapest toward temporary sanctuary in Rome, Locken and team trying to outguess and outrun smart and powerful pursuers. With a surprise awaiting Locken in Rome -- Kirovin's own former ace assassin, a lady never i.d.'d known only as Borla.
